What Are AI Tools?

AI tools are sophisticated software application applications developed to simulate human intelligence and do jobs such as natural language processing, picture acknowledgment, and decision-making. Leveraging generative AI innovations like ChatGPT from OpenAI, these tools are changing various sectors by providing innovative solutions.

These best AI tools serve as powerful help for businesses and individuals aiming to improve procedures, boost productivity, and get deeper understandings via data analysis.

For instance, DALL-E, an exceptional AI tool created by OpenAI, can create natural photos from textual descriptions, changing the field of computer system vision and graphic style. In a similar way, Midjourney is an additional significant tool that leverages generative AI to develop immersive 3D content for virtual experiences and increased truth applications.

How Do AI Tools Work?

AI tools function via complex formulas and designs such as artificial intelligence, natural language processing, and neural networks, which enable them to evaluate information, gain from it, and make informed choices.

One noticeable example of such AI tools is ChatGPT, a language design that creates human-like message feedbacks by leveraging deep learning techniques. ChatGPT utilizes a large semantic network trained on vast amounts of text data to recognize context and produce meaningful replies.

Similarly, Otter.ai is an AI transcription device that uses NLP to transform speech into message with impressive precision. It processes audio recordings, recognizes speech patterns, and transcribes them into readable message by translating linguistic frameworks.

What Are the Different Types of AI Tools?

AI tools can be classified into different types based upon their functionalities and applications, consisting of Natural Language Processing (NLP), Machine Learning (ML), robotics, and computer vision, each offering special advantages and use cases throughout different sectors.

Natural Language Processing (NLP).

Natural Language Processing (NLP) tools, such as ChatGPT, make it possible for devices to understand, translate, and react to human language, facilitating tasks like belief evaluation and conversational interfaces.

NLP devices have changed different markets by supplying enhanced abilities beyond standard information evaluation. For instance, belief analysis tools can assess heaps of textual data from social media sites platforms to evaluate customer point of views, thereby assisting organizations tailor their techniques appropriately. Language handling applications enable more individualized consumer communications with chatbots and computerized feedback systems, enhancing overall individual experience.

Machine Learning (ML).

Machine Learning (ML) devices examine data patterns and make use of anticipating analytics to provide insights and enable individualized experiences.

Through innovative formulas and data handling, these tools have the ability to learn from historic data and choose without explicit programming, making them vital in a range of industries.

For instance, in ecommerce, ML tools are important for generating tailored referrals for clients, while in production, they are used for anticipating upkeep to prepare for tools failures prior to they happen.

Systems like Apollo.io aid sales teams in prospecting and involving with leads, while Fireflies automates meeting notes and assists in improving interaction performance.

Robotics.

Robotics devices utilize AI to automate physical jobs and processes, varying from making to health care, enhancing efficiency and precision.

In the production market, robotics are used to assemble products on production line, boosting manufacturing rate while preserving accuracy. In medical care, robot surgery aids medical professionals in carrying out intricate procedures with boosted accuracy, leading to quicker recovery times for patients. The retail sector utilizes robots for stock management and order satisfaction, streamlining operations and decreasing mistakes.

Computer Vision.

Computer system vision devices use AI to analyze and understand aesthetic information from the world, driving developments in image acknowledgment and autonomous systems.

These sophisticated modern technologies have a wide variety of applications across different markets, changing procedures and operations. In health care, computer system vision allows early disease detection with medical imaging evaluation. In retail, it boosts the shopping experience with customized referrals and boosted reality try-on functions.

In production, computer vision systems enhance assembly line by identifying problems in real-time, making sure quality control. The automotive market advantages significantly from computer system vision with the development of self-governing lorries, boosting road security and improving transportation infrastructure.

What Are the Top AI Tools Available?

The leading AI tools available today consist of platforms like Google Cloud AI, IBM Watson, Microsoft Azure AI, Amazon SageMaker, and options from OpenAI, each offering a range of capabilities and solutions customized to satisfy diverse business needs.

Google Cloud AI Platform.

Google Cloud AI Platform supplies a detailed suite of machine learning and AI solutions that utilize Google's cloud computer framework for scalable and effective AI solutions.

By integrating sophisticated innovations like TensorFlow and AutoML, Google Cloud AI Platform makes it possible for users to build, train, and deploy artificial intelligence models with impressive ease. Its smooth combination with various other Google Cloud services enhances the procedure of information preparation, model evaluation, and release across different markets.

The platform's robust APIs and pre-trained versions enable programmers to take advantage of powerful natural language processing (NLP), photo recognition, and recommendation system capabilities, boosting the overall AI growth experience.

IBM Watson.

IBM Watson is an AI-powered platform that provides cognitive computer and advanced analytics remedies to assist businesses open new insights and drive innovation.

With its enormous computer power and ability to process large amounts of data, IBM Watson can examine unstructured information such as message, pictures, and videos to acquire valuable insights. This capacity makes it a game-changer in industries like healthcare, finance, and advertising and marketing, where intricate information evaluation is essential. Its natural language processing function enables users to engage with it in a human-like way, making it user-friendly and obtainable. The application of IBM Watson is diverse, ranging from customized medicine to risk analysis in financial, showcasing its flexibility and cutting-edge capacity.

Microsoft Azure AI.

Microsoft Azure AI integrates AI abilities into its cloud solutions, supplying companies the tools they require to construct, release, and take care of AI applications successfully.

This combination permits companies to tap into the power of artificial intelligence without the need for substantial expertise in AI advancement. With Azure AI, businesses can take advantage of devices such as Azure Machine Learning, Cognitive Services, and Azure Bot Service to produce innovative solutions. Azure's AI attributes like natural language processing, computer vision, and speech recognition make it possible for firms to improve consumer experiences, automate procedures, and gain useful understandings from information.

Amazon SageMaker.

Amazon SageMaker is a fully taken care of equipment learning solution by AWS that enables programmers to swiftly build, train, and deploy machine learning models at range.

Among the key functions of Amazon SageMaker is its convenience of use, which enables designers of all ability levels to service intricate maker finding out jobs without the requirement for specialized know-how. With its integrated development environment (IDE) and pre-built formulas, SageMaker streamlines the entire equipment finding out procedure, from information preprocessing to model release.

Furthermore, Amazon SageMaker likewise uses smooth combination with various AWS solutions, such as S3, IAM, and CloudWatch, making it easier to take care of information, consents, and surveillance within the acquainted AWS ecosystem. This integration not just simplifies process yet also improves safety and scalability.

OpenAI.

OpenAI is a leading organization in generative AI, known for establishing advanced tools like ChatGPT and DALL-E, which are changing natural language processing and photo generation.

These ingenious tools have substantially progressed the abilities of AI systems, allowing them to recognize and create human-like text and visuals with amazing accuracy.

ChatGPT, for example, has been widely taken on in various industries, such as customer support, web content creation, and educational platforms, enhancing communication and imagination.

On the other hand, DALL-E has actually made groundbreaking strides in creating unique images from textual descriptions, using immense potential in layout, advertising, and art sectors.

Can you explain the distinction in between monitored and unsupervised knowing in the context of AI tools?

Overseen finding out entails educating an AI device utilizing labeled information, while unsupervised learning includes finding patterns and relationships in unlabeled data.
